Production Analyst Job Description

Industrial Engineering Technicians Apply engineering theory and principles to problems of industrial layout or manufacturing production, usually under the direction of engineering staff. May study and record time, motion, method, and speed involved in performance of production, maintenance, clerical, and other worker operations for such purposes as establishing standard production rates or improving efficiency.

Production Analyst Salary Statistics as of 2015

Average annual salary for a Production Analyst is $48000 based on statistics in the U.S. as of 2015. The highest salary recorded was $70745. The lowest salary reported was $31273. These figures will vary on a state to state basis as these are averages across all 50 states.

Median hourly wage for a Production Analyst is $23.87 based on statistics in the U.S. as of 2015. The highest hourly rate recorded was $35.18. The lowest hourly rate recorded was $15.55. These figures will vary on a state to state basis as these are averages across all 50 states.

Bonuses for a Production Analyst are based on the years of experience using statistics from the U.S. as of 2015. The average bonus recorded was $0 from people with 15+ years of experience. The average bonus recorded was $1024 from people with under 1 year of experience.
